Packed with the goodness of banana and crunch of chia seeds, this teacake also boasts of healthy flaxseeds that are great … bishop of rome crosswordA Victoria sponge cake with a raspberry jam filling and fresh cream is a truly beautiful thing and still remains the classical centerpiece for your afternoon tea spread. Try using lemon curd instead of jam for a refreshing change, or make it extra special by topping with edible flowers.
